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Lernen Introduction to Mermaid.js | Getting Started with Mermaid.js
Practice
Projects
Quizzes & Challenges
Quizze
Challenges
/
Mermaid.js Diagrams with JavaScript

bookIntroduction to Mermaid.js

Mermaid.js is a JavaScript-based tool that lets you create diagrams and visualizations by writing simple, human-readable text. Instead of dragging shapes or drawing freehand, you describe your diagram's structure in plain text, and Mermaid.js automatically turns it into a polished, interactive graphic. This approach makes it easy to keep diagrams up to date, version them with your code, and collaborate with others. Text-based diagramming is especially helpful for developers, technical writers, and teams who want to generate diagrams as part of documentation, code comments, or project planning. The key benefits include:

  • Quick updates;
  • Easy sharing;
  • Seamless integration into code repositories or markdown files.

Mermaid.js supports several popular diagram types, each serving a different purpose:

  • Flowcharts: show the steps in a process or workflow, using boxes and arrows to represent actions and decisions;
  • Sequence diagrams: visualize how messages or events move between participants over time, great for illustrating interactions in software systems;
  • Mind maps: organize ideas, concepts, or information hierarchically, making it easy to brainstorm and structure topics;
  • Gantt charts: plan and track project tasks over time, displaying schedules, dependencies, and progress;
  • ER diagrams: depict entities and their relationships, commonly used for designing and understanding databases.
question mark

Which of the following is NOT a diagram type supported by Mermaid.js?

Select the correct answer

War alles klar?

Wie können wir es verbessern?

Danke für Ihr Feedback!

Abschnitt 1. Kapitel 1

Fragen Sie AI

expand

Fragen Sie AI

ChatGPT

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en

bookIntroduction to Mermaid.js

Swipe um das Menü anzuzeigen

Mermaid.js is a JavaScript-based tool that lets you create diagrams and visualizations by writing simple, human-readable text. Instead of dragging shapes or drawing freehand, you describe your diagram's structure in plain text, and Mermaid.js automatically turns it into a polished, interactive graphic. This approach makes it easy to keep diagrams up to date, version them with your code, and collaborate with others. Text-based diagramming is especially helpful for developers, technical writers, and teams who want to generate diagrams as part of documentation, code comments, or project planning. The key benefits include:

  • Quick updates;
  • Easy sharing;
  • Seamless integration into code repositories or markdown files.

Mermaid.js supports several popular diagram types, each serving a different purpose:

  • Flowcharts: show the steps in a process or workflow, using boxes and arrows to represent actions and decisions;
  • Sequence diagrams: visualize how messages or events move between participants over time, great for illustrating interactions in software systems;
  • Mind maps: organize ideas, concepts, or information hierarchically, making it easy to brainstorm and structure topics;
  • Gantt charts: plan and track project tasks over time, displaying schedules, dependencies, and progress;
  • ER diagrams: depict entities and their relationships, commonly used for designing and understanding databases.
question mark

Which of the following is NOT a diagram type supported by Mermaid.js?

Select the correct answer

War alles klar?

Wie können wir es verbessern?

Danke für Ihr Feedback!

Abschnitt 1. Kapitel 1
some-alt